    vibe-cli 🔥

    One vibe to rule them all - Unify your AI coding assistants with shared standards

    Stop managing separate rule files for every AI tool. vibe-cli creates a single source of truth for your coding standards that works seamlessly across Claude Code, Cursor, GitHub Copilot, and Gemini CLI.

    ⚡ The Problem

    Managing AI coding assistants is chaos:

    • 📄 Cursor needs .cursor/rules/*.mdc files
    • 🤖 Claude Code needs CLAUDE.md files
    • 🐙 GitHub Copilot needs .github/instructions/ files
    • 💎 Gemini CLI needs GEMINI.md files
    • 🔄 Same rules, different formats - nightmare to maintain

    ✨ The Solution

    vibe-cli unifies everything:

    1. 📝 Write rules once in the vibe/ directory
    2. 🚀 Auto-generate platform-specific configurations
    3. 🎯 Smart enforcement based on file types and context
    4. 🔄 Easy updates - change once, apply everywhere

    🚀 Quick Start

    # Install globally
    npm install -g vibe-cli
    
    # Navigate to your project
    cd your-awesome-project
    
    # Initialize the vibe system
    vibe init
    
    # Check status and performance
    vibe status

    That's it! Your AI tools now share the same coding standards.

    📊 Platform Support

    Platform Context Window Configuration File
    🤖 Claude Code 200K tokens CLAUDE.md
    🎯 Cursor 200K tokens .cursor/rules/vibe.mdc
    🐙 GitHub Copilot 64K tokens .github/instructions/vibe.instructions.md
    💎 Gemini CLI 1M tokens GEMINI.md

    🎨 Smart Rule Enforcement

    Define how each rule applies using YAML frontmatter:

    🔴 Always Apply (Critical standards)

    ---
    alwaysApply: true
    description: "Core coding standards"
    ---
    
    # Never compromise on these rules
    - Use meaningful variable names
    - Write tests for all functions

    🟡 File-Specific (Targeted rules)

    ---
    globs: "*.ts,*.tsx"
    applyTo: "**/*.ts,**/*.tsx"
    description: "TypeScript best practices"
    ---
    
    # Only applies to TypeScript files
    - Use strict mode
    - Define proper return types

    🔵 Intelligent (Context-aware)

    ---
    description: "Performance optimization patterns"
    alwaysApply: false
    ---
    
    # AI decides when to apply based on context
    - Use memoization for expensive calculations
    - Implement lazy loading for large datasets

    ⚪ Manual Only (On-demand)

    ---
    alwaysApply: false
    description: "Advanced optimization - use only when requested"
    ---
    
    # Only applied when explicitly requested
    - Complex performance optimizations
    - Advanced architectural patterns

    🔧 Commands

    vibe init - Setup

    vibe init                           # Auto-detect and setup all platforms
    vibe init --platforms cursor,claude # Setup specific platforms only
    vibe init --force                   # Overwrite existing configurations

    vibe status - Monitor

    vibe status                         # Quick overview
    vibe status --verbose               # Detailed analysis with performance metrics

    vibe fix - Maintain

    vibe fix --dry-run                  # Preview fixes without applying
    vibe fix                            # Automatically resolve configuration issues

    📁 Project Structure After Init

    your-project/
    ├── vibe/                                           # 🎯 Your unified rules
    │   ├── coding-standards.md                         # Core standards (always applied)
    │   ├── typescript-rules.md                        # Language-specific rules  
    │   └── testing-standards.md                       # Workflow standards
    ├── CLAUDE.md                                       # → Points to vibe/
    ├── GEMINI.md                                       # → Points to vibe/
    ├── .cursor/rules/vibe.mdc                         # → Points to vibe/
    └── .github/instructions/vibe.instructions.md      # → Points to vibe/

    🔄 Automatic Migration

    vibe-cli automatically discovers and migrates existing rules:

    Cursor - .cursorrules and .cursor/rules/*.mdc
    Claude Code - CLAUDE.md files
    Gemini CLI - GEMINI.md files
    GitHub Copilot - .github/copilot-instructions.md and .github/instructions/*.instructions.md

    Your existing rules get converted to the unified format with appropriate frontmatter.

    📊 Performance Monitoring

    Get platform-specific performance insights:

    vibe status --verbose
    📊 Platform Performance Analysis:
    
    ✅ CURSOR (200,000 context limit):
       📊 Current rules: 1,580 tokens (1% of context)
       ✅ LOW IMPACT - Performance should be good
    
    ⚠️  GITHUB COPILOT (64,000 context limit):
       📊 Current rules: 1,580 tokens (2% of context)  
       💛 MODERATE IMPACT - Monitor performance
    
    ✅ GEMINI CLI (1,000,000 context limit):
       📊 Current rules: 1,580 tokens (0% of context)
       ✅ LOW IMPACT - Performance should be good
